The Ghostly Chronicles of the Hong Kong Library

In the heart of bustling Hong Kong, nestled between the towering skyscrapers and the bustling streets, lies the grand Hong Kong Library. A beacon of knowledge and culture, it has stood for over a century, its walls lined with the wisdom of the ages. Yet, few knew of the hidden secrets that lay within its hallowed halls. One such secret was about to be uncovered by a young librarian named Emily.

Emily had been working at the library for just over a year, her days filled with the quiet rustle of pages and the soft hum of the air conditioning. She was an avid reader, her passion for literature matched only by her curiosity for the unknown. One rainy afternoon, as the storm raged outside, Emily decided to explore the library's vast collection of rare books.

It was during this exploration that she stumbled upon a peculiar book with a faded cover. The title, in an archaic script, was impossible to decipher. Intrigued, Emily opened the book, only to find that it was a collection of old blueprints and maps. As she flipped through the pages, she noticed something odd: the maps seemed to lead to different parts of the library, but none of the paths were marked on the library's official maps.

Determined to uncover the mystery, Emily followed the maps to the library's basement. The air was cool and damp, the scent of old wood and dust filling her nostrils. As she descended the creaky stairs, she heard a faint whisper, barely audible over the sound of her footsteps. It was as if the building itself was alive, aware of her presence.

At the bottom of the stairs, Emily found a door, slightly ajar. She pushed it open and stepped into a room she had never seen before. The room was filled with ancient books and artifacts, their surfaces covered in dust and cobwebs. The walls were lined with shelves, each holding a collection of books and papers that seemed to tell a story of their own.

As Emily wandered through the room, she noticed a particular shelf that seemed to be out of place. The books on this shelf were newer, and one of them had a note attached to it. The note read, "Do not open this book unless you are prepared to face the truth."

Curiosity piqued, Emily carefully removed the book from the shelf. The cover was a deep, dark red, and as she opened it, the pages seemed to glow faintly. Inside, she found a series of journal entries, each detailing the events of a tragic love story that unfolded within the library's walls.

The story began in the early 1900s, when a young librarian named Mr. Ho fell in love with a visiting scholar, Miss Chen. Their love was forbidden, as Miss Chen was engaged to a wealthy businessman. Despite the odds, they vowed to be together. One fateful night, Miss Chen was found dead in the library, her body ravaged by a mysterious illness. Mr. Ho, heartbroken and desperate, sought answers in the library's ancient texts, hoping to find a cure for his beloved.

In his search, Mr. Ho discovered a hidden room, filled with forbidden knowledge and dark rituals. He became obsessed with finding the truth, even as the lines between reality and fantasy blurred. In a fit of despair, he performed a ritual that summoned a spirit, binding it to the library forever.

As Emily read the journal entries, she felt a strange presence in the room. The air grew colder, and the whispering grew louder. She closed the book, feeling a shiver run down her spine. The spirit had been awakened, and it was seeking its revenge.

The next day, Emily returned to the library, determined to put an end to the haunting. She knew that she had to confront the spirit and break the curse that bound it to the library. With the help of her colleagues and a local historian, Emily began to piece together the story of Mr. Ho and Miss Chen.

They discovered that the ritual Mr. Ho performed had opened a portal to another dimension, allowing the spirit to cross over and haunt the library. To break the curse, they needed to close the portal and release the spirit from its eternal imprisonment.

The night of the confrontation, Emily stood in the hidden room, the spirit's presence growing stronger with each passing moment. She recited the incantation that Mr. Ho had used to summon the spirit, her voice trembling with fear and determination. As the words left her lips, the room began to shake, and the floor trembled beneath her feet.

The spirit, now visible as a shadowy figure, lunged towards Emily, its eyes glowing with a malevolent light. In a final act of bravery, Emily threw the book that had contained the journal entries into the air, causing it to shatter. The fragments of the book rained down upon the spirit, enveloping it in a blinding light.

The room fell silent, and the spirit vanished without a trace. The haunting was over, but the legacy of Mr. Ho and Miss Chen lived on in the library's annals. Emily had faced the darkness and emerged victorious, her courage and determination proving to be the key to breaking the curse.

The Hong Kong Library, once a place of tranquility and knowledge, had become a symbol of the supernatural. Its walls still whispered secrets of the past, but the haunting was a memory now, a testament to the power of love, loss, and the indomitable human spirit.
